Register Classification For Safety - STMicroelectronics SPC572L series Reference Manual

Table of Contents

Advertisement

Deserial Serial Peripheral Interface (DSPI)
Address: Base + 0x013C
0
1
R
0
0
W
Reset
0
0
16
17
R
0
0
W
Reset
0
0
Field
CMD FIFO Counter
Indicates the number of entries in the CMD FIFO.
24–27
The CMDCTR is incremented every time the command part of PUSHR is written.
CMDCTR
The CMDCTR is decremented every time a SPI command is executed (all data frames due to
current command frame have been transmitted).
Command Next Pointer
28–31
Indicates which CMD FIFO Entry is used during the next transfer.
CMDNXTPTR
The CMDNXTPTR field is updated every time SPI data due to current command have been
transmitted.
46.4

Register classification for safety

The registers of this module are classified as per safety requirements as follows:
Safety Critical: There are no safety critical registers in this module.
Safety Relevant: The register bits/fields in this category are safety relevant as any random
error in these bits will lead to unwanted interference to CPU. The registers containing these
fields must be protected by periodic CRC or equivalent check implemented at chip level.
The following register bits/fields are classified in this category:
DSPI Module Configuration Register (DSPI_MCR)
DSPI Transfer Count Register (DSPI_TCR)
DSPI Clock and Transfer Attributes Register (In Master Mode) (DSPI_CTARn)
DSPI Clock and Transfer Attributes Extended Register (In Master Mode)
(DSPI_CTAREn)
DSPI DMA/Interrupt Request Select and Enable Register (DSPI_RSER)
DSPI PUSH FIFO Register In Master Mode (DSPI_PUSHR) [0:15]
DSPI DSI Configuration Register 0 (DSPI_DSICR0)
DSPI DSI Configuration Register 1 (DSPI_DSICR1)
1178/2058
2
3
4
5
0
0
0
0
0
0
0
0
18
19
20
21
0
0
0
0
0
0
0
0
Figure 612. DSPI Status Register Extended (DSPI_SREX)
Table 641. DSPI_SREX field descriptions
DocID027809 Rev 4
6
7
8
9
0
0
0
0
0
0
0
0
22
23
24
25
0
0
CMDCTR
0
0
0
0
Description
Access: User read-only
10
11
12
13
0
0
0
0
0
0
0
0
26
27
28
29
CMDNXTPTR
0
0
0
0
RM0400
14
15
0
0
0
0
30
31
0
0

Advertisement

Table of Contents
loading
Need help?

Need help?

Do you have a question about the SPC572L series and is the answer not in the manual?

Subscribe to Our Youtube Channel

Table of Contents